description: Streptomyces odonnellii 594 is an aerobe, spore-forming, mesophilic bacterium that builds a substrate mycelium and was isolated from a dark-reddish latosol under natural vegetation cover .

observation

@refobservation
44017grows well on ISP (International Streptomyces Projec)-2, ISP-4, ISP-5 and Czapek's agar media
44017melanin production is observed on tyrosine agar but not on peptone/yeast extract/iron agar
44017grows in the presence of crystal violet (0.0001 %)
44017grows not in the presence of sodium azide (0.1 %), phenol (0.1 %)
44017colour of the substrate and aerial mycelium is not sensitive to pH
